Salaries of Ravi and Sumit are in the ratio 2 : 3. If the 'salary of each' one of them is increased by Rs. 4000, the new ratio becomes 40 : 57. What is Sumit's present salary?

  • a)
    Rs. 17,000

  • b)
    Rs. 20,000

  • c)
    Rs. 25,500

  • d)
    Rs. 38,000

Correct answer is option 'D'. Can you explain this answer?

Step 1: Define the original salaries of Ravi and Sumit in terms of a variable because their salaries are in the ratio 2:3.
Let's assume Ravi's salary is 2x and Sumit's salary is 3x.

Step 2: According to the problem, when each of their salaries is increased by Rs. 4000, the new ratio becomes 40:57. Set up the equation based on this information.
The new ratio is (2x + 4000) : (3x + 4000) = 40 : 57.

Step 3: Write the equation based on the ratio and solve for x.
(2x + 4000) / (3x + 4000) = 40 / 57.

Step 4: Cross multiply to solve the equation.
57(2x + 4000) = 40(3x + 4000).

Step 5: Expand both sides of the equation.
114x + 228,000 = 120x + 160,000.

Step 6: Solve for x.
228,000 - 160,000 = 120x - 114x.
68,000 = 6x.
x = 68,000 / 6.
x = 11,333.33.

Step 7: Calculate Sumit's present salary using the value of x.
Sumit's original salary = 3x = 3 * 11,333.33 = 34,000.
Sumit's present salary = 34,000 + 4000 = 38,000.

The best answer is D.
